The nation’s premier culinary celebration is bigger than ever and it’s coming to the Cleveland I-X Center!
The 8th annual Fabulous Food Show, presented by Time Warner Cable, returns to the I-X Center in Cleveland, Ohio, November 8-10, 2013. There will be nearly 100 live demonstrations on 6 different high performance stages, by world renowed celebrity chefs and culinary professionals.   They will have attendees cooking and saving money like a pro this holiday season!  Got to love saving money!

And the best part is that you could win two free tickets!

Featuring live appearances by:

  • Martha Stewart
  • Alexandra  “Alex” Guarnaschelli
  • Marcus Samuelsson
  • Hugh Acheson
  • Tom Colicchio
  • Sunny Anderson
  • Jason Roberts, ABC’s The Chew correspondent returns to emcee
  • G. Love & Special Sauce performing live Saturday, November 9

food show 1
Fabulous Food Show Dates and Times:

Friday, November 8 ~      10:00 a.m. – 6:00 p.m.
Saturday, November 9 ~ 10:00 a.m. – 6:00 p.m.
Sunday, November 10 ~ 10:00 a.m. – 6:00 p.m.
